CVE-2012-0948 is a local information disclosure issue in Ubuntu Update Manager. During distribution upgrade handling, state archive files could be created with weak permissions, allowing local users to read repository credentials stored in those archives. Exposure is most likely on systems running the listed Ubuntu releases where Update Manager distribution upgrades created the affected state archives and untrusted local users had access. Treat this as a targeted legacy Linux hygiene issue. It is not shown as remotely exploitable, but exposed repository credentials can create downstream supply-chain or infrastructure access risk. Mitigation focus: Review Ubuntu USN-1443-1 for the vendor-fixed Update Manager package.; Apply the vendor update on any affected Ubuntu release still present.; Restrict untrusted local user access until affected systems are remediated..
